    I'll add by elaborating on my own love for plant controll I mentioned in the opening post.

    The set just feels so complete and versatile to me, to the point where I have trouble playing other control sets. It's very high in damage (for a control set), it looks very cool and just feels all around powerful. A special mention going to Seeds of Confusion, in my opinion one of the best control powers in the game and you get it at level 8!

    ... and I love the look of the carrion wines, creepy, creepy things.. stick a damage proc or two in them and they really start to shine.
